Job Description

Pharmacy technicians in Nigeria play a vital role in assisting pharmacists with daily tasks related to medication dispensing and patient care. Your responsibilities may include preparing and labeling medications, maintaining inventory, and ensuring compliance with safety standards in pharmaceutical practices. Effective communication with patients and healthcare providers is essential for delivering accurate information about medications and their uses. A good understanding of pharmaceutical terminology and attention to detail are key skills for succeeding in this important position within the healthcare system.

Requirement

In Nigeria, becoming a pharmacy technician typically requires completing a national diploma program in pharmacy technology, which is offered by various accredited institutions. You must also pass the Pharmacy Technician Registration Examination conducted by the Pharmacists Council of Nigeria to obtain certification. Essential skills include strong attention to detail, proficiency in medication management, and effective communication with healthcare professionals and patients. Experience in a pharmacy setting may enhance job prospects, as employers often seek candidates familiar with pharmaceutical practices and regulations.

Salary and Perks Expected

The average salary for a pharmacy technician in Nigeria ranges from N80,000 to N120,000 per month, depending on location and experience. In urban centers like Lagos and Abuja, salaries tend to be on the higher end due to increased demand for healthcare services. Benefits often include health insurance, paid time off, and opportunities for professional development. Your position may also offer the chance to work in diverse settings, such as hospitals, retail pharmacies, or research institutions, enhancing both your skills and career prospects.
